About the course
This course looks at life processes and living things, with an emphasis on human functioning.
Content includes:
Cell biology
Organisation
Infection and response
Bioenergetics
Homeostasis and response
Inheritance, variation and evolution
Ecology
This is a Foundation Level course, so Grades 5-1 are available to students.
You should expect to complete 3 hours of homework per week in addition to class attendance and exam revision
Entry requirements
There are no formal entry requirements, however, students should have a good standard of English and Maths.
Assessment
There are two written exams.
